Output 2133a761ec1743689dc381f2e21baba94b0af63f18ce9ccc5ef40ea331502b4e:0

value
44684
script pubkey
OP_0 OP_PUSHBYTES_32 53ca62d5f16dc1128fbcecf41bd28ad12b44e383116b5db1edcecedc8cd25062
address
bc1q209x9403dhq39rauan6ph5526y45fcurz944mv0dem8derxj2p3qly8ywh
transaction
2133a761ec1743689dc381f2e21baba94b0af63f18ce9ccc5ef40ea331502b4e
confirmations
27155
spent
true